1Recent studies have highlighted a concerning link between inflammation, malnutrition, and the outcomes of stroke patients. These two factors can significantly worsen recovery rates, leading to increased complications and prolonged hospital stays. By understanding this relationship, healthcare professionals can better tailor treatment strategies for affected individuals.
Inflammation is a natural response of the body to injury, including ischemic strokes, which occur when blood flow to the brain is blocked. However, excessive inflammation can lead to secondary brain damage and impede the healing process. Elevated inflammatory markers have been associated with poorer functional outcomes in stroke survivors, indicating the need for targeted anti-inflammatory treatments.
Malnutrition is another critical factor that can adversely affect recovery from stroke. Many patients experience difficulty swallowing or a loss of appetite post-stroke, leading to inadequate nutrient intake. This deficiency can result in muscle wasting, reduced strength, and a compromised immune system, further complicating the recovery process.
The combination of inflammation and malnutrition presents a double-edged sword for stroke patients. Studies suggest that individuals suffering from both conditions tend to have worse outcomes than those affected by either condition alone. This emphasizes the importance of addressing both inflammation and nutritional status in stroke management plans.
